Why Wallpaper Installation Matters in Arizona
Here's the thing about wallpaper: it doesn't hide anything. Drywall in Arizona homes is notoriously inconsistent. Extreme temperature swings and low humidity create hairline cracks, chalky texture, and patches that sit proud of the surrounding surface. A handyman who knows Arizona conditions will prime, skim, and sand before the first strip goes up. Skip that step and you'll get seams that telegraph every imperfection and edges that lift within a season.

The Right Foundation: Substrate Preparation
We start every installation by treating substrate prep as non-negotiable. Before any adhesive touches the wall, we assess what we're working with:
- Fill nail holes and drywall fasteners with spackling compound
- Sand rough spots and previous patch work flush with the surrounding surface
- Apply primer-sealer for consistent adhesion and even moisture absorption
- Inspect for water damage, mold, or structural issues that need fixing first

Pattern Matching and Layout
Pattern matching is where DIY projects visibly fall apart. Drop-match, straight-match, and random-match patterns each demand different cutting discipline and waste calculations. A handyman who has hung dozens of rolls across Chandler condos and Tempe townhomes and Queen Creek new-builds has internalized the rhythm. Where to start the first strip relative to the room's focal point. How to handle inside corners without a visible break. How to trim around electrical plates and window casings cleanly. These are judgment calls built from repetition, not instructions on the back of a roll.
Take a drop-match pattern with geometric or floral designs where every other strip offsets vertically. You can't just measure wall height and divide by roll length. You account for pattern repeat, calculate waste, and plan cuts so the pattern lands exactly right. Get it wrong and misaligned seams jump out at anyone entering the room.
Common Wallpaper Questions Homeowners Ask
Should I remove old wallpaper or install over it?
Remove it. Old wallpaper underneath creates air pockets, inconsistent adhesion, and eventual failure. We score the material, apply removal solution, and scrape it clean. Takes longer and costs more upfront. Worth every penny because your new wallpaper will actually last.
What's the difference between peel-and-stick and traditional wallpaper?
Peel-and-stick is easier to remove if you rent or change your mind. Traditional wallpaper with proper adhesive looks better, hangs flatter, and handles humidity better. That matters in Arizona bathrooms and kitchens. Peel-and-stick shows seams more prominently and doesn't age as well in high-traffic areas. We install both. Traditional wallpaper belongs in a formal dining room or master bedroom. Peel-and-stick works in a kid's room or guest bath where you might swap it out in two years.
How long does wallpaper installation take?
A typical 12x14 bedroom with four-wall coverage takes about two days including prep. A powder room runs one day. Accent walls are faster. Complex layouts with built-ins, wainscoting, and ceiling molding take longer. We walk the space and give you a time estimate. No surprises.
Climate Considerations for East Valley Homes
Phoenix East Valley summers hit 115°F. Winters are mild, but the seasonal swing is brutal on building materials. This affects wallpaper installation because adhesive needs proper cure time. We don't hang wallpaper and leave. We manage humidity in the room during cure. Sometimes that's cracking a window. Sometimes it's running a dehumidifier for 24 hours. Details like this are what separate work that lasts from work that fails.
Vinyl and grasscloth behave differently in Arizona heat than they do in coastal climates. We've handled enough installations to know which products hold up here.
